Place ports: umbilical (camera), epigastric (dissector), RUQ (grasper), lateral (retractor).
Retract fundus cephalad, infundibulum laterally.
Dissect Calot’s triangle to achieve Critical View of Safety (PMID 10482271).
Clip/divide cystic duct and artery.
Remove gallbladder from liver bed with cautery.
Bag specimen; irrigate; check hemostasis.
(Open: right subcostal incision; Kocher maneuver if needed.)
Key Pimp Questions
Q: What defines Critical View of Safety? A: (1) Clear hepatocystic triangle, (2) lower gallbladder separated from bed, (3) only two structures entering GB.
